Using a Vessel Before Tevila; When Is It Permissible? - Rabbi Yakov Zev Smith

Irgun ShiureiTorah 216 views

1. The parameters of the issur to use a keili without toiveling it. 2. Understanding and applying the concept of תשמישו רוב בתר אזלינן 3. Is there a heter to “just use it once“? 4. Using a metal washing cup to warm a cold baby bottle or fill an urn, etc. 5. Does a poultry scissor, potato peeler, nutcracker need tevila? 6. Does a glass microwave turntable require tevila? 7. Oven racks, glass or metal fruit bin of refrigerator, or blech, etc. that touched the actual food. 8. Glass or metal kitchen table top that food touches it constantly. 9. Filling of vase with candy. 10. Does the pocket knife require tevila? 11. Using an untoiveled knife for opening delivery boxes, wrappers, etc
